MUMBAI: Not only in India, but all around the world, people have taken a fancy to sarees.

While some opt for the classic drape, many youngsters go a mile ahead and experiment with the nine yards by adding a fusion twist to it.

The world of fashion is a dynamic one and has witnessed innumerable changes, but the popularity of Indian sarees has remained the same. Indian sarees are always in vogue and add an incredible grace to your personality.

At some point or the other, we all have grown up watching our mother’s sarees and also wearing then during our farewells at school and college. While there are many new variations to the nine yards in the form of dhoti sarees, pant sarees, and semi-stitched harem sarees, among others, here, we have our television celebrities bringing the best of drapes to satisfy our sartorial sensibilities!
